Vegetation catches precipitation on its leaves, slowing it down or holding it for a while. This gives the ground more time to absorb the water, so there's less runoff.

In geology, a hot spot is an area of the Earth’s mantle from which hot plumes rise upward, forming volcanoes on the overlying crust.
